DVD Player always starts

Whenever I insert a DVD into my mini, DVD Player starts up. I do not always want this to happen - how do I deactivate the feature?

Open the CDs and DVDs preference pane and next to where it says 'when you insert a video DVD', select Ignore.
DVDs will then still spin up and mount on the desktop, and you can then manually perform whichever operation you require, whether playing with DVD player (or another application) or ripping with Handbrake etc.

  • DVD player 4.6.x  crashes Powerbookg4 1.5ghz

    Dvd player does not work in Tiger
    I have put 10.4 and 10.4.5 onto a powerbookg4, 1.5ghz
    When a dvd is opened in DVD player, DVD player will start, show a black screen, the counter will go to 7 seconds and then everything freezes!
    Even a force quit doesnt work. The power button must be held down to turn the machine off.
    The dvd drive is a Matshita DVD-r UJ-825
    Does this drive need a firmware update?
    Has anyone found a solution to this if they are experiencing it?
    VLC will play the dvd fine.
    Im amazed that this problem has existed since 10.4.0 and is still present in 10.4.5
    Any version of Dvd player from version 4.6 onwards doesnt work.
    If i boot of a 10.3.3 or a 10.3.9 partition dvd player works fine on the same laptop

    OK...
    1. As a general check, run the procedure specified in my "Resolving Disk, Permission, and Cache Corruption" FAQ. Perform the steps therein in the order specified. This is a good procedure to follow after you've performed hard (power button) restarts.
    2. Are these commercial "Hollywood" DVDs (and I don't mean ripped-and-burned versions thereof)? Let's be sure the problem is occurring with good ol' legal DVDs... I presume that you've also tried several different Hollywood DVDs, i.e. the problem is not limited to a specific DVD, yes?
    3. Trash the com.apple.DVDPlayer.plist file in your Home > Library > Preferences folder. This file is the preferences file for DVD Player.
    4. Using Get Info, make sure you are the Owner and have Access of Read & Write on the following two folders:
    • Your Home > Library > Application Support folder
    • Your Home > Library > Application Support > DVD Player folder.
    If not, correct the permissions accordingly using the pop-uo menus in the Details sub-panel of the Ownership & Permissions panel of these folders' Get Info windows.
    5. Trash the contents of the Home > Library > Application Support > DVD Player > Settings folder.
    6. If none of the above sorts it out, let's see what Console can tell us: After the problem occurs, make note of the time, restart, then immediately check Console for clues that may have been logged when the problem occurred.
